One new labdane-type diterpenoid, 3ß,15-dihydroxylabda-8(17),12E-dien-16,15-olide (1) named curcumatin and twelve known compounds, coronarin D (2), isocoronarin D (3), (E)-labda-8(17),12-diene-15,16-dial (4), zerumin A (5), (E)-labda-8(17),12-dien-15,16-dioic acid (6), furanodiene (7), linderazulene (8), zedoarol (9), zedoarondiol (10), germacrone-1,10-epoxide (11), germacrone-4,5-epoxide (12), and zingiberenol (13) were isolated from the ethanol extract of the roots of Curcuma aromatica Salisb. Their structures were elucidated by 1D-, 2D-NMR spectroscopic analysis, HR-ESI-MS, and comparing with the NMR data reported in the literature. Compounds 2, 5, and 13 significantly inhibited the nitric oxide production effect in LPS-stimulated RAW 264.7 macrophages with IC50 values of 8.8 ± 1.7, 4.0 ± 0.9, and 6.2 ± 0.4 µM, respectively.

The objective of this study was to evaluate the effects of supplemental levels of compound minerals (CM), which was formulated from a mixture of 300 mg calcium, 150 mg magnesium, 25 mg zinc, 15 mg iron, 4 mg manganese, and 2 mg copper per gram, on the growth performance and feed conversion ratio of Duroc × (Landrace × Yorkshire) fattening pigs. A total of 53 female pigs and 45 male pigs at 35 days of age were individually notched and randomly allocated to three treatments, including0 (basal diet), 0.5 (basal diet with 0.5 mg CM/kg feed), and 1 (basal diet with 1 mg CM/kg feed). There were three replicates for each of the three treatments with 28, 34, and 36 pigs in the first, second, and third treatments, respectively. The experiment was divided into two phases, the growing stage, and the finishing stage. Supplementation of compound minerals in the diet led to an increased average daily weight gain and improved feed conversion ratio and meat quality without effects on the lean meat percentage. An addition of 1 mg of compound minerals per 1 kg of feed is the recommended dose to improve the production performance of fattening pigs. These results suggest that the use of compound minerals could improve the growth traits of fattening pigs under tropical environmental conditions.

Silver nanoparticles (AgNPs) in the form of nanospheres from a few nm to 100 nm in diameter were synthesized in a controlled manner using a combination of two reducing agents: sodium borohydride (SBH) and trisodium citrate (TSC). The influence of the size of AgNPs on antibacterial activity was investigated with different concentrations of AgNPs on two types of bacteria:Pseudomonas aeruginosa(PA) andStaphylococcus aureusresistant (SA) while the positive control wasAmpicillin (Amp)50µg/ml and the negative control was water. AgNPs were investigated for morphology, size and size distribution using transmission electron microscopy (TEM) and dynamic light scattering (DLS) measurements. The optical properties of the AgNPs were investigated by recording their UV-vis absorption spectra. The antimicrobial activity of AgNPs was determined using the disc diffusion method. The results showed that the antibacterial ability of AgNPs depends on both concentration and particle size. With a particle concentration of 50µg ml-1, the antibacterial ability is the best. The smaller the particle size, the higher the antibacterial ability. The simultaneous use of two reducing agents TSC and SBH is the novelty of the article to synthesize AgNPs particles that are uniform in shape and size while controlling the particle size. On that basis, their antibacterial performance is increased.

Cuprous oxide/copper/cupric oxide nanoparticles were synthesized through a hybrid process involving anodic dissolution and a controlled redox reaction between NaOH and glucose in the solution. The study demonstrates the structural manipulation of the material by varying the reaction components within the solution. Morphology, structural analyses using SEM (Scanning Electron Microscope), EDX (Energy-dispersive X-ray spectroscopy), TEM (Transmission Electron Microscope), FTIR (Fourier Transform Infrared Spectroscopy), XRD (X-ray diffraction), and XPS (X-ray photoelectron spectroscopy) unveiled the tunability of the material's structure based on the reaction components. Nitrogen adsorption analysis employing the Brunauer-Emmett-Teller (BET) equation confirmed the material's porosity, while Dynamic Light Scattering (DLS) measurements provided insights into the materials' hydrodynamic size and zeta potential. The results demonstrated that by increasing the glucose/NaOH ratio during the reaction, the different structures and morphologies of the distinct products were obtained from the clustering of small nanoparticles to cubic shape and flower-like structure. Antibacterial activity tests conducted on various bacterial strains showed a correlation between the morphology and structure of the material and its antibacterial properties. The highest substantial antibacterial efficacy against all tested bacterial strains at a dosage of 100 µg/L was obtained for the samples with clustering morphology, whereas the remaining materials showed no discernible antibacterial effect against one of the studied bacteria. The results also demonstrated that the sample with a clustering structure exhibited superior antibacterial properties when dispersed in water containing dimethylsulfoxide.

TiO2 nanoparticles have emerged as a great photocatalyst to degrade organic contaminants in water; however, the nanoparticles dispersed in water could be difficult to be recovered and potentially become contaminant. Herbicide like 2,4-dichlorophenoxyacetic acid (2,4-D) used in agriculture usually ends up with a large fraction remaining in water and sediment, which may cause potential risk to human health and the ecosystem. This study proposes a greener method to utilize TiO2 as photocatalyst to remove 2,4-D from water. Accordingly, TiO2 nanoparticles (10-45 nm) were synthesized and grafted on lightweight fired clay to generate a TiO2-based floating photocatalyst. Experimental testing revealed that 60.2% of 2,4-D (0.1 mM) can be decomposed in 250 min under UV light with TiO2-grafted lightweight fired clay floating on water. Degradation fits well into the pseudo-first-order kinetic model. The floating photocatalysts can degrade approximately 50% 2,4-D in 250 min under sunlight and the degradation efficiency is stable for cycles. The results revealed that the fabrication of floating photocatalyst could be a promising and greener way to remove herbicide contaminants in water using TiO2.

Treatment of highly persistent perfluoroalkyl and polyfluoroalkyl substances (PFAS) has been a challenging but significant task. Herein, we propose adsorption-mediated chemical decomposition of PFAS implemented by using granular activated carbon (GAC) impregnated with zerovalent nanoiron (ZVI, Fe0 ), so-called reactive activated carbon (RAC). The effects of reaction temperature, injection of persulfate (PS), and presence of soil on removal of PFAS in water were evaluated. Results showed that RAC conjugated with PS at 60°C exhibited decomposition of PFAS, exclusively all three carboxylic PFAS tested, obviously producing various identifiable short-chain PFAS. Carboxylic PFAS were removed via physical adsorption combined with chemical decomposition while sulfonic PFAS were removed via solely adsorption mechanism. The presence of soil particles did not greatly affect the overall removal of PFAS. Carbon mass balance suggested that chemical oxidation by radical mechanisms mutually influences, in a complex manner, PFAS adsorption to GAC, ZVI and its iron derivatives, and soil particles. Nonetheless, all tested six PFAS were removed significantly. If successfully developed, the adsorption-mediated decomposition strategy may work for treatment of complex media containing PFAS and co-contaminants under different environmental settings. PRACTITIONERS POINTS: Treatment of persistent per- and polyfluoroalkyl substances (PFAS) was addressed. Activated carbon with zerovalent iron was examined in the presence of persulfate. The system significantly removed and decomposed PFAS in water and soil mixture.

PURPOSE: Localization of an early stage gastric tumor is easily performed in conventional open surgery, whereas it is a difficult procedure in minimally invasive surgery (MIS). A tactile sensor could allow precise resection of the tumor in laparoscopic surgery. The safety of medical tools should be ensured in MIS. Moreover, boundary conditions such as a double-ended beam without a supporting rigid base during tissue palpation were hardly considered. Thus, we suppose that it is informative to assess the normal force and shear force for practical tumor detection considering the boundary condition. METHODS: In this study, a tactile sensor with normal and shear force measurement functions using the acoustic reflection principle was developed for gastric tumor detection in MIS. The developed tactile sensor was tested using an artificial phantom of the stomach without a supporting rigid base to evaluate the force response of the sensor in intraoperative tumor localization. RESULTS: The developed sensor is safe for human tissue and can be sterilized. The experimental results show that the developed tactile sensor has the capability to measure normal and shear forces. In the gastric tumor detection test, the shear force of the sensor was more stable and highly responsive to the tumor position than the normal force, which is greatly affected by the bending of the tissue during the operation. CONCLUSIONS: A two-axis tactile sensor using the acoustic reflection principle was assembled for tissue palpation in MIS. The results showed that the developed sensor is suitable for tumor detection, indicating that the shear force information of the developed sensor is more useful in MIS for early stage gastric tumor localization.

The aim of this paper is to test the hypothesis that healed traumatic injuries in the pre-Neolithic assemblage of Con Co Ngua, northern Vietnam (c. 6800-6200 cal BP) are consistent with large wild animal interactions prior to their domestication. The core sample included 110 adult (aged ≥ 18 years) individuals, while comparisons are made with an additional six skeletal series from Neolithic through to Iron Age Vietnam, Thailand, and Mongolia. All post cranial skeletal elements were assessed for signs of healed trauma and identified cases were further x-rayed. Crude trauma prevalence (14/110, 12.7%) was not significantly different between males (8/52) and females (5/37) (χ2 = 0.061, p = 0.805). Nor were there significant differences in the prevalence of fractured limbs, although males displayed greater rates of lower limb bone trauma than females. Further, distinct from females, half the injured males suffered vertebral fractures, consistent with high-energy trauma. The first hypothesis is supported, while some support for the sexual divisions of labour was found. The prevalence and pattern of fractured limbs at CCN when compared with other Southeast and East Asian sites is most similar to the agropastoral site of Lamadong, China. The potential for skeletal trauma to assess animal trapping and herding practices prior to domestication in the past is discussed.

PURPOSE: In current minimally invasive surgery techniques, the tactile information available to the surgeon is limited. Improving tactile sensation could enhance the operability of surgical instruments. Considering surgical applications, requirements such as having electrical safety, a simple structure, and sterilization capability should be considered. The current study sought to develop a grasper that can measure grasping force at the tip, based on a previously proposed tactile sensing method using acoustic reflection. This method can satisfy the requirements for surgical applications because it has no electrical element within the part that is inserted into the patient's body. METHODS: We integrated our acoustic tactile sensing method into a conventional grasping forceps instrument. We designed the instrument so that acoustic cavities within a grasping arm and a fork sleeve were connected by a small cavity in a pivoting joint. In this design, when the angle between the two grasping arms changes during grasping, the total length and local curvature of the acoustic cavity remain unchanged. Thus, the grasping force can be measured regardless of the orientation of the grasping arm. RESULTS: We developed a prototype sensorized grasper based on our proposed design. Fundamental tests revealed that sensor output increased with increasing contact force applied to the grasping arm, and the angle of the grasping arm did not significantly affect the sensor output. Moreover, the results of a grasping test, in which objects with different softness characteristics were held by the grasper, revealed that the grasping force could be appropriately adjusted to handle different objects on the basis of sensor output. CONCLUSIONS: Experimental results demonstrated that the prototype grasper can measure grasping force, enabling safe and stable grasping.

OBJECTIVE: To ascertain the extent of under-utilization and insufficiency or inappropriateness in provision of health services as one of the possible causes of high mortality from pediatric pneumonia in pilot areas in Vietnam. METHOD: The household survey on morbidity and treatment of acute respiratory infections, simple cough, and cold and pneumonia, was conducted in two communities with 10% sampling of the child population. RESULTS: Both under-treatment of "fast breathing", a proxy for pneumonia, and over-treatment of simple cough and cold with antimicrobials by health workers, mothers, and private practitioners were common. CONCLUSIONS: A household survey on morbidity and treatment was found to be useful to clarify actual practices in the treatment of acute respiratory infections in the community, which cannot be obtained by mere interview with health workers or mothers. Since a change of knowledge did not automatically lead to change of practice, the training of health workers, health education of mothers and provision of antimicrobials at village health stations would not guarantee improved practice of health workers and mothers. Therefore, constant supervision for health workers, continued health education of mothers and involvement of private practitioners are needed to improve the situation.
